Is 712 905 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 712 905 is about 844.337.

Thus, the square root of 712 905 is not an integer, and therefore 712 905 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 712 905?

The square of a number (here 712 905) is the result of the product of this number (712 905) by itself (i.e., 712 905 × 712 905); the square of 712 905 is sometimes called "raising 712 905 to the power 2", or "712 905 squared".

The square of 712 905 is 508 233 539 025 because 712 905 × 712 905 = 712 9052 = 508 233 539 025.

As a consequence, 712 905 is the square root of 508 233 539 025.
